Acting auditions should consist of two contrasting monologues, not to exceed one minute each. Singing auditions should consist of two contrasting songs no longer than 32 bars. An accompanist will be provided.

Also, the following are some common-sense suggestions for auditioning. They may seem very logical, but are YOU doing all of them at every audition?
First, remember that your audition begins the moment you walk through the door. Your conduct and actions are noticed by someone who has something to do with the success of your outcome.
Arrive early to acclimate yourself to your surroundings.
Come prepared with the correct shoes, attire, resumes, headshots, sheet music, towel, and water.
Look your best by wearing flattering clothes. Avoid baggy pants and shirts. Apply tasteful makeup and have your hair pulled away from your face.
Absolutely no gum, no gum, no gum!
Remain quiet and attentive at all times. The director and choreographer will be providing you with lots of information and it is very disrespectful to give them anything less than your full attention.
Do not be afraid to ask questions, but make sure you are not inquiring about something that has already been clarified by the director. Once again, paying attention and listening carefully is crucial to your success.
Go to as many auditions as possible. There is something important to be learned at each one.
Finally, believe in yourself, smile, and have fun! Your perseverance will pay off!
